Overview
Emptoris Contract Management is a web-based tool to manage legal contracts between parties and to maintain the contracts for the parties. Through this application, it can create, approve, negotiate, execute, and amend contracts.

PandaDoc is a highly-rated document automation software with an easy-to-use interface, advanced analytics, customizable templates and workflows, mobile app, and integrations with other business software. It offers electronic signatures and excellent customer support.

PandaDoc is a digital document platform built to support sales, marketing, and administrative teams. PandaDoc's cloud-based interface and advanced features allow companies in multiple industries to sell, collaborate, and manage more effectively.
